Reverse Logistics Analyst
Current- Worked to manage the processes and efficiency of all device returns activities from a range of business units including Optus branded retail stores, Mass Market partner sites, and Optus Business and Enterprise accounts.
- Aftersales returns – managing the end-to-end warranty/non-warranty and insurance processes ensuring reliability and efficiency of roughly 1-2k orders weekly to meet strict turnaround times in line with customer.
- Cancellations returns – Overseeing the handset cancellations returns process from customers exiting their contracts, ensuring the swift processing of this stock back into inventory to allow for credits to be applied as.
- Good stock returns – Facilitating the return of roughly 4k units monthly of good stock from Optus branded retail stores as part of regular stock rotations and ensuring smooth processing back into inventory for.
- Ad-Hoc returns – Managing all ad-hoc requests from various stakeholders to facilitate the return of various volumes of stock to deliver tender recovery of any stock that no longer has a business use and to prevent.
- Managing vendor relationships with multiple warehousing and logistics stakeholders to deliver the smooth operation of the Optus returns functions and deliver operational efficiencies while managing a constantly.
